Carboxyl Surface Chemistry for Antibody and Protein Coupling

The surface of CFR200-10 contains carboxyl functional groups (-COOH).

Through EDC/NHS activation chemistry, the microspheres can be covalently coupled with:

  • Monoclonal antibodies

  • Polyclonal antibodies

  • Antigens

  • Recombinant proteins

  • Peptides

  • Enzymes

  • Nucleic acid probes

Compared with passive adsorption methods, covalent coupling provides stronger attachment and improved conjugate stability.

How Do 200nm Fluorescent Microspheres Work in LFIA?

A typical fluorescent lateral flow assay process includes:

Step 1: Fluorescent Conjugate Preparation

CFR200-10 microspheres are coupled with detection antibodies using carboxyl chemistry.

Step 2: Sample Application

The biological sample is added to the test strip.

Step 3: Target Binding

Target molecules bind with fluorescent antibody conjugates.

Step 4: Membrane Migration

The complex migrates through the nitrocellulose membrane.

Step 5: Test Line Capture

The target-conjugate complex is captured at the detection line.

Step 6: Fluorescence Reading

The fluorescent signal is measured by an optical reader.

The final assay performance depends on:

  • Particle characteristics

  • Antibody affinity

  • Coupling efficiency

  • Membrane selection

  • Buffer formulation

  • Reader sensitivity

Antibody Coupling Process of CFR200-10 Carboxyl Microspheres

Carboxyl Activation

The surface carboxyl groups are activated using EDC/NHS chemistry.

Typical optimization factors include:

  • Activation pH

  • Reaction time

  • Activator concentration

  • Particle concentration

Antibody Conjugation

Activated microspheres react with amino groups on antibodies or proteins.

Optimization parameters:

  • Antibody concentration

  • Particle-to-protein ratio

  • Reaction temperature

  • Incubation time

Blocking and Purification

After conjugation:

  • Remaining active sites are blocked

  • Free proteins are removed

  • Fluorescent conjugates are stabilized

Conjugate Evaluation

Recommended evaluation includes:

  • Particle size distribution

  • Fluorescence intensity

  • Protein coupling efficiency

  • Dispersion stability

  • LFIA performance testing
